Online Grocery Market to Grow with a CAGR of 26.91% Globally through 2028

According to TechSci Research report, “Global Online Grocery Market - Industry Size, Share, Trends, Competition Forecast & Opportunities, 2028”, the Global Online Grocery Market stood at USD 50.31 billion in 2022 and is anticipated to grow with a CAGR 26.91% in the forecast period, 2024-2028. The Global Online Grocery Market is a rapidly growing sector driven by changing consumer behaviors and technological advancements. Fueled by the convenience of e-commerce, the market expanded significantly, especially during the COVID-19 pandemic, as consumers sought safer shopping alternatives. Key drivers include changing lifestyles, omnichannel strategies, sustainability focus, and the integration of artificial intelligence. However, challenges such as supply chain complexities, profitability concerns, and regulatory issues persist. With an emphasis on innovation, personalized experiences, and global expansion, the online grocery market continues to reshape the retail landscape, offering consumers efficient and flexible ways to meet their daily food and beverage needs.

The COVID-19 pandemic served as a powerful accelerator for the online grocery market. Concerns about safety and social distancing measures prompted a significant surge in online shopping across various sectors, with groceries being a fundamental necessity. Consumers, adhering to lockdowns and health protocols, turned to online platforms for their essential needs, further ingraining the habit of digital grocery shopping.

Omnichannel strategies have played a pivotal role in the growth of the online grocery market. Retailers, both traditional and digital, are increasingly adopting omnichannel approaches to provide a seamless shopping experience. This involves integrating online platforms with brick-and-mortar stores, enabling consumers to transition effortlessly between various channels. For instance, a customer can order groceries online and choose to pick them up at a physical store or have them delivered to their doorstep. This integration not only enhances customer convenience but also allows retailers to maximize their reach and cater to a diverse consumer base.

Sustainability has emerged as a significant trend in the global online grocery market. Consumers are becoming more conscious of the environmental impact of their choices, and this awareness extends to their grocery shopping habits. Online grocery platforms are responding by adopting eco-friendly practices, such as reducing packaging waste and promoting locally sourced and sustainably produced products. This trend aligns with the broader global movement towards environmentally responsible consumption and reflects a growing expectation among consumers for businesses to demonstrate social and environmental responsibility.

Artificial Intelligence (AI) is another transformative element in the online grocery market. AI and machine learning technologies are being leveraged to enhance the overall shopping experience through personalization. Algorithms analyze user behavior, preferences, and past purchases to provide tailored product recommendations, discounts, and promotions. This not only improves customer satisfaction but also assists online grocery retailers in optimizing their inventory management and supply chain operations. Real-time data analytics enable a more accurate prediction of demand, helping to minimize wastage and ensure the availability of popular products.

Profitability and pricing strategies pose challenges for online grocery retailers. The industry operates on thin profit margins, and intense competition often leads to price wars. Balancing competitive pricing with the cost of efficient logistics and delivery services is a delicate task. Additionally, consumer price sensitivity and the prevalence of promotions and discounts further complicate the path to profitability. Successfully navigating these challenges requires a strategic approach, possibly involving economies of scale, operational efficiency enhancements, and innovative pricing models.

Digital inclusion remains a concern in the global online grocery market. While digital technologies have become pervasive, disparities in internet access and device availability persist across different regions and demographic groups. Bridging the digital divide is crucial for ensuring that a broad spectrum of consumers can benefit from the convenience of online grocery shopping. User-friendly interfaces, educational initiatives, and partnerships with telecommunications providers are some strategies employed to address digital inclusion challenges.

Regulatory landscapes vary across countries, posing another layer of complexity for online grocery retailers. Compliance with diverse regulations related to food safety, data privacy, and e-commerce requires significant attention. Adapting business operations to meet these regulatory requirements, especially when expanding into new markets, demands a nuanced understanding of local laws and consumer expectations.

The global online grocery market is segmented into type, platform, regional distribution, and company.

Based on platform, the market is segmented into mobile applications and desktop website.

The mobile application segment is a burgeoning force in the online grocery market, witnessing substantial growth. As consumers increasingly prioritize convenience, mobile apps have become instrumental in transforming the online grocery shopping experience. These apps offer a user-friendly interface, allowing customers to browse, select, and order groceries effortlessly. Features such as personalized recommendations, digital menus, and seamless payment options enhance user engagement. With the prevalence of smartphones and the surge in on-the-go lifestyles, the mobile application segment is reshaping how consumers interact with online grocery platforms, contributing significantly to the overall dynamism and expansion of the market.
